GAINESVILLE, Fla. — In her first collegiate track and field season, Hamlin High School graduate Gracelyn Leiseth is headed to nationals. 

The University of Florida freshman women’s track and field thrower recently qualified for the Division I NCAA Outdoor Track & Field Championships.

Leiseth placed third in the shot put at the NCAA East Preliminaries in Lexington, Kentucky, earning a spot at the national meet June 5-8 in Eugene, Oregon. 


Leiseth’s mark of 58-feet and 1-inch stands as her fifth personal record of the outdoor season in the shot put and is now the No. 5 mark on Florida's all-time top-10 list. Leiseth finished behind teammate and second-place finisher Alida Van Daalen (59-1.25). 

Leiseth also finished 15th in the discus (177-3) at the NCAA East Preliminaries. Leiseth earned sixth-place finishes in both the shot put and discus at the SEC Outdoor Track and Field meet this season. 

The University of Florida women’s track and field has a total of eight athletes and twelve entries in nationals.
